Not able to store command inside a shell variable, and run the variable

Hi,

I am trying to do the following thing

Code:
var='date'
 
$var

Above command substitutes date for and in turn runs the date command and i am getting the todays date value.

I am trying to do the same thing as following, but facing some problems,

Code:
unique_host_pro="sed -e ' /#/d' \$configFile | awk -v appcode=\"$appcode\" -F\"\$config_del\" '{ if (\$1 == appcode ) print \$0 }' | awk -v unique_host=\"\$unique_host\" -F\"\$config_del\" '{ if ( \$2 == unique_host ) print \$0 }'"

I have stored the sed command in unique_host_pro variable and going to use the variable in multiple places of my script, so i dont have to use the command in multiple places, and also trying to avoid updates to the command in multiple places.

once assigning the above value, i am trying to run the command using

Code:
$unique_host_pro

Getting the following exception

Code:
checkProcess.sh: line 97: sed -e ' /#/d' $configFile | awk -v appcode="$appcode" -F"$config_del" '{ if ($1 == appcode ) print $0 }' | awk -v unique_host="$unique_host" -F"$config_del" '{ if ( $2 == unique_host ) print $0 }': No such file or directory


Please let me know how to correct this error also let me know if the approach is correct.

Last edited by radoulov; 11-19-2010 at 06:07 AM.. Reason: Use code tags, please!
# 2  
Old 11-19-2010
In order to reuse an existing code you should use a shell function.
You get the above error because the shell tries to execute the saved pipeline as a single command.
